Key Ceremony Checklist — Gallerie Audio-Guide App (Wrenfold Museum)

- Confirm two custodians present.
- Verify signing laptop offline; checksum the build of EchoDocent v4.
- Rotate the tour-content signing key; archive the old one.
- Record witness initials in the ledger.
- Test one guide device end-to-end before sealing.
- Store the shard envelopes in the annex safe; restore access requires the phrase below.

recovery phrase for yajef-fahag: ulaax-lamix-kasael-casael-gilox-istwyn-gorox-prawyn-kaseth

Ticket: Slimmed image breaks runtime on Pellarc build agents.

Repro steps:
1. Build the hollowed image with the strip-layers profile enabled.
2. Push to the staging registry and deploy to the canary pool.
3. Container exits with a missing shared-library error within ten seconds.

Expected: parity with the full image. Actual: crash loop. Suspect the trim step removes the resolver libs. To pull the failing image from the staging registry, authenticate with the token below.

session JWT of tawip-kajog = eyJhbGciOiJIUzI1NiIsInR5cCI6IkpXVCJ9.eyJzdWIiOiI2dKYGGIn0.afsnASii

Subject: Varianthub key rotation

As scheduled in the quarterly review, we have rotated the credential used by the Varianthub assignment service for internal callers. The previous key is revoked effective Friday at 17:00, and all clients must update before then. Audit logs confirm no anomalous use of the old key. The replacement key follows below.

gateway credential: zpat7_wu4aBVX

Subject: ParityScope 3.2 release

Team — ParityScope 3.2 is rolling out tonight. The rate-parity checker now flags mismatches across channel feeds within five minutes instead of hourly, so expect more alerts initially. Please reassure hotel partners this is expected during the first week. When filing escalations, include the build token below.

pipeline stamp: htk31_3c6b63a1fd55b8745625d3b6ce9c5fc